How does the trash can design impact the ease of waste segregation by users?
Effective waste segregation begins with thoughtful trash can design. A well-designed bin system simplifies the process for users, encouraging higher compliance with recycling and waste separation guidelines. Key features like color-coding, clear labeling, and compartmentalization help users quickly identify where to dispose of different types of waste, reducing contamination and improving recycling efficiency.
Ergonomics also play a critical role. Bins with foot pedals, motion sensors, or easy-open lids minimize physical contact, enhancing hygiene and convenience. Additionally, the size and placement of openings can influence whether users correctly sort items like bottles, paper, or food waste.
Innovative designs, such as smart bins with sensors or built-in compaction technology, further streamline waste management. These features not only make segregation effortless but also educate users through real-time feedback, fostering long-term sustainable habits.
Ultimately, user-friendly trash can design is a small but powerful tool in promoting environmental responsibility. By reducing barriers to proper waste disposal, it empowers individuals to contribute meaningfully to a cleaner, greener future.
